South Korea’s Public Procurement Service (PPS) bought 200 tonnes of standard grade MSC tin from Daewoo at its latest tender on 12 May, at a US$288 c.i.f. premium to the LME price. This is the fourth tin tender so far in 2015, with cumulative purchases to date now amounting to 800 tonnes, in a mix of 99.9% low lead and standard grade metal from Indonesia and Malaysia.

The PPS is a state organisation providing a purchasing and stockpiling service for small and medium sized enterprises in Korea, and has bought some 2,000 tonnes annually in recent years and holds a stockpile of around 3,000 tonnes.
